I have noticed different threads discussing what formations we should do in Europe. I want to know what do people here would like for Harry to use as a alternative to the 4-4-2. Which one would you prefer and why?
For the record, I am a fan of us doing the 4-3-3, but what do I know....
although i would prefer a 4-3-3 as well i just don't see that happening, maybe more of a 4-2-3-1 so you still have a good portion of mid-fielders but it is more offensive in my mind than a straight 4-5-1. I've never really had a problem with the 4-4-2 though and think we can work it well. we just need to know how to switch it to something different in game for whether we need a goal or to defend that 1 goal lead.

Bale and lennn wouldn't work in the second formation. The diamond formation uses more CMs with a Dm and AM. With attacking fulll backs. Eg why argentina were hammered by the first good side they faced.
